General Secretariat of the Presidency of Southern Transitional Council condemns repressive practices against peaceful activities in Shabwa

sadaalhakika
The General Secretariat of the Presidency of the Southern Transitional Council issued a statement condemning, in the strongest terms, the acts of the forces of terrorism and darkness and what their bloody suppression machine practiced against the peaceful activity in Shabwa governorate, and its accompanying arrests, road closures, using live bullets, shooting and wounding unarmed civilians.
